## Artifact Signing — SDK Parity Notes (Weekly Sync)

Kestrel SDK for Android reached parity with the Swift client this sprint: offline queueing, batched telemetry, and retry semantics now match. Both SDKs ship as signed artifacts from the same pipeline. Remaining gap: background sync throttling, targeted next sprint. Verify both release bundles before tagging. Both artifacts validate against the shared signing key below.

signing key of kawig-fafog = bky19_6Fypv1qws7J8qJtaYjX

Heads up, release managers — if the Spinwell locker API goes dark and customers can't pop their laundry lockers, this is your escape hatch. Normally the Tumblr-free flow (our name, don't ask) routes unlock requests through the Foldport gateway. When that's down, you can trigger the manual override from the ops console, but it demands the break-glass credential. Use it sparingly; every use pings the whole Spinwell leads channel. The override prompt expects the recovery passphrase, which is kept right here.

vault phrase of tagag-fawef = lammir-ulaiel-oliax-belox-eliox-ulaok-gilael-norys-holox-fenir

Hi records team — handing over the calibration weights file before I'm out Friday. Batch CW-31 from Torvane Instruments is boxed and sealed in the metrology cage; certificates are tucked in the side pocket, already stamped. Please log the batch out when the run is booked and file the duplicate certs as usual. Nothing unusual this round, just the standard chain-of-custody sheet. The courier hand-over instruction follows directly below.

drop instructions, hahip-badug: the quenox ralath courier leaves the kaseth fraiel rusiel tameth belys istdor ralion giliel ledger at gate 7830 under passcode 165413